Buying a 40ft Shipping Container in the USA: Options and Pricing Guide
Looking to purchase a durable and versatile 40ft shipping container for your needs? The United States offers a wide array of containers, from new to used, with varying specifications. Before you begin your search, it's crucial to understand the different types of containers available and their corresponding pricing structures.
- New Containers: These units are factory-fresh and come with a warranty. They often command a higher price due to their state.
- Used Containers: Refurbished containers offer a more affordable option, but it's essential to carefully inspect them for any damage.
- Container Modifications: Depending on your requirements, you may want to modify your container with features like insulation, ventilation, or doors.
Pricing for a 40ft shipping container can differ significantly based on factors such as age, location, and supply and demand. It's always best to obtain quotes from multiple sellers before making a commitment.
